    Red face GD 208

    So I received a Gold Dollar 208 a few months ago and it started to pull after a month or so. Might have been my stropping, but regardless, I put it to the CrOx today and it shaved great! Still think it could get better, but it did give me a BBS shave today. 5 strokes on CrOx on Linen, 40 on clean linen and 80 on leather. Even if it was my stropping, my stropping has improved drastically!
